Plainfield, NH, a rural town in New Hampshire’s Upper Valley, is bordered by the Connecticut River and Vermont, and located 14 miles from Hanover. The town is known for its tight-knit community and access to outdoor recreation, with brooks and trails surrounding the main communities of Plainfield and Meriden. Sumner Falls on the Connecticut River is popular for fishing and boating, while French’s Ledges and Annie Duncan State Forest offer hiking and biking trails. The Plainfield Trailblazers and Blow-Me-Down Snowriders maintain local trails for various activities. Homes in Plainfield range from Colonial Revival to Minimal Traditional and saltbox styles, with a mix of mobile homes and larger residences. Most homes have private wells and septic tanks, and flooding is minimal due to the heavily dammed Connecticut River. Plainfield Elementary and Lebanon High School are highly rated, with the latter offering numerous clubs and extracurricular activities. Kimball Union Academy, a private high school with boarding options, also receives high marks. Saint-Gaudens National Historical Park, less than a mile from Plainfield, hosts the Art in the Park Festival, celebrating the town’s artistic heritage. The annual Blackhawk Blaze run supports the local PTA and graduating class. State Route 120 connects Plainfield to nearby communities, including Lebanon and Dartmouth College. Dining options include Poor Thom’s Tavern and Meriden Deli Mart, while Riverview Farm and Edgewater Farm offer fresh produce and seasonal menus. For more extensive shopping, Lebanon provides stores like Shaw’s, Hannaford, Walmart, and Target.
